Kristopher
Schmetzer

Kristopher is a very talented young martial artist with a great
future ahead of him. He is very strong with both traditional
and creative martial arts. He competes at almost every NASKA
Tournament in the United States and is also very involved with the
IKC Circuits. Kris recently assisted in teaching the Super
Spring Seminar in Maine with Master Won, Jonathan Boyd and his other
team members. Kris continues to train very hard daily with his
martial arts.

HUARD’S
24TH ANNUAL BATTLE OF MAINE MARTIAL ARTS CHAMPIONSHIPS
The 24th Annual Battle of Maine Martial Arts
Championships took place on Saturday, March 20, 2004 at the
Sukee Arena in Winslow, Maine. The event was promoted by Randy, Mike
and Mark Huard and the Huard’s Martial Arts School. The
Battle of Maine is one of the largest and most prestigious
sport karate events held in New England.
